Understanding Virtual Memory in Windows 10 and 11

Virtual memory acts as an extension of physical memory, allowing your system to simulate additional RAM. This is especially vital in Windows 10 and Windows 11, which are designed to optimize performance for resource-heavy applications. When physical RAM runs low, the operating system moves data not currently in use to a disk space called pagefile.sys, enabling your system to handle more applications simultaneously without crashing. However, if the allocated virtual memory is insufficient, you’ll encounter performance issues and error messages indicating low virtual memory.

While virtual memory can help increase the capacity of your system’s resources, it’s crucial to ensure that it’s set up correctly. If your PC runs out of virtual memory, you may notice slowdowns or lag when using intensive programs like video games or design software. Setting the right size for your pagefile is key to avoiding these problems. How can I increase virtual memory in Windows 10?

To increase virtual memory in Windows 10, follow these steps: 1. Press Windows + R to open the Run dialog. 2. Type ‘sysdm.cpl’ and hit Enter. 3. Navigate to the Advanced tab and click on the Settings button under Performance. 4. In the Performance Options window, switch to the Advanced tab. 5. Click the Change button in the Virtual Memory section. 6. Uncheck ‘Automatically manage paging file size for all drives’. 7. Select ‘Custom size’ and enter your desired values for Initial and Maximum size for pagefile.sys. 8. Click OK, then Apply, and restart your computer to apply the changes.

What causes low virtual memory errors in Windows 10?

Low virtual memory errors in Windows 10 occur when the pagefile.sys file size is insufficient for your system’s memory demands. This can happen if your custom virtual memory size is set too low, and applications require more virtual memory than available. Increasing virtual memory in Windows can help resolve these errors.

What is the pagefile size recommended for Windows 11 memory management?

For optimal Windows 11 memory management, the recommended pagefile size generally should be 1.5 to 3 times the amount of installed RAM. For example, if your system has 8GB of RAM, you could set the pagefile size between 12GB to 24GB. This will help handle memory-intensive applications and prevent low virtual memory issues.

Can increasing pagefile size fix virtual memory errors?

Yes, increasing the pagefile size can resolve virtual memory errors. The pagefile acts as an extension of your physical memory, and enlarging it allows Windows to store more memory pages on your disk when physical RAM runs low. This adjustment can alleviate performance issues when running demanding applications.

Is there a risk in increasing virtual memory too much?

While increasing virtual memory helps prevent performance issues, setting it excessively high can lead to disk space shortages. It is advisable to find a balance that meets your application needs without compromising your storage capabilities. Generally, a pagefile size of 1.5 to 3 times your physical RAM is recommended.

Will adding more physical RAM fix low virtual memory issues?

Yes, adding more physical RAM can effectively reduce low virtual memory issues. Since virtual memory uses disk space, having more RAM allows your system to manage larger workloads without relying on the slower hard disk for additional memory,
